My daughter & family gifted me 6 orchids,(from Australia)' for Father's day. They came in a cole slaw container, with no air, and were in pretty poor condition. I potted them in Bark mix, and they just "existed", until October 11/th, when I put them in semi-hydro. Now they are all showing leaf & root growth. The only info on the tags were:1) Panda , 2) Queen Beer , 3) Hope Star , 4) Red Angel , 5&6) Cranberry 2 & 3. Can anyone give me a better description(names) for these ? Are the large or small types, what culture ? Thanks, John.

they're all Phalaenopsis hybrids, probably sold as a batch through ebay. Doritis species are now considered Phalaenopsis, so Queen Beer is a Phalaenopsis.
